Our Mission
Our students will become culturally and civically responsible. They will be aware of the needs of their own communities. They will also understand the needs of the many diverse communities that make up our society. This awareness will be developed through a rich and rigorous curriculum. In the process of creating an equitable learning environment, students will acquire the knowledge they need. They will build the right attitude and skills to understand their own emotions. They will learn to manage their emotions and empathize with others. This will help them cultivate and maintain positive relationships with peers. Our mission is to prepare students of all backgrounds and abilities to be engaged global citizens through community and self-expression.

The Painted Cloud: All of Us
Thank you, Sarah and Julian, for this amazing partnership.
“This 40-foot-long mural contains 7 graphs, which provide a snapshot of the P.S. 939 community.
In Spring 2025, The Painted Cloud led a multidisciplinary, community-rooted Family Engagement project with the K–4 students of PS 939 and their families.
The project emphasized connection—between students, caregivers, and the broader school community, and aligned with PS 939’s mission: to prepare students of all backgrounds and abilities to be engaged global citizens through community and self-expression.
The project was completed over 3 family engagement workshops to create a video + song, mural, and animated logo” – The Painted Cloud
